Chicago BWEers Rick and Jon have been exploring venues for the Saturday night convention.
Am I correct, Rick, that we have a potential venue picked out?
This convention will mark the ten-year anniversary of BWE, and the return to the city of the most significant event in the history of BWE: Chicago '01, our first convention in February 2001. It was the first time that BWEers travelled from various locations to meet in a central location for wine, food and camaraderie, and we haven't stopped since!
The dates for Chicago '10 are March 25-28, with the main convention dinner on saturday, March 27th.
I don't think we have picked any particular theme for Saturday night, maybe it should just be a potpourri of Bordeaux, like it was that first convention in Chicago nine years ago, when the 1989 Lynch Bages shocked the world by defeating the '89 Pichon Baron and other famous wines in a blind tasting.
My 3L of 1989 Lynch Bages will be in attendance to mark the occasion.
